x86/apb: Fix configuration constraints

The APB timer requires SFI, SCU and MID support

diff --git a/arch/x86/Kconfig b/arch/x86/Kconfig
index 2b54a2f..ca4ee76 100644
--- a/arch/x86/Kconfig
+++ b/arch/x86/Kconfig
@@ -665,6 +665,7 @@ config APB_TIMER
        def_bool y if MRST
        prompt "Langwell APB Timer Support" if X86_MRST
        select DW_APB_TIMER
+       depends on X86_INTEL_MID && SFI
        help
          APB timer is the replacement for 8254, HPET on X86 MID platforms.
          The APBT provides a stable time base on SMP
